DELIVERY CHECKS
The equipment is shipped at the customers risk, and
whose responsiblity it is to ensure that the products
are in good working order on receipt by checking the
following:
- The exterior has not been damaged in any way.
- The lifting and handling equipment are suitable
for the equipment and comply with the
specifications of the handling instructions
enclosed herein.
- Accessories ordered for on site installation have
been delivered and are in good working order.
- The equipment supplied corresponds with the
order and matches the delivery note.
If the product is damaged, exact details must be
confirmed in writing by registered post to the shipping
company within 48 hours of delivery (working days). A
copy of the letter must be addressed to Lennox and
the supplier or distributor for information purposes.
Failure to comply will invalidate any claim against the
shipping company.
RATING PLATE
The rating plate provides a complete reference for the
model and ensures that the unit corresponds to the
model ordered. It states the electrical power
consumption of the unit on start-up, its rated power
and its supply voltage. The supply voltage must not
deviate beyond +10/-15 %.
The start-up power is the maximum value likely to be
achieved for the specified operational voltage. The
customer must have a suitable electrical supply. It is
therefore important to check whether the supply voltage
stated on the unit's rating plate is compatible with that
of the mains electrical supply.
The rating plate also states the year of manufacture
as well as the type of refrigerant used with the required
volume capacity of each compressor circuit.
STORAGE
When units are delivered on site they are not always
required immediately and are sometimes put into
storage. In the event of medium to long-term storage,
we recommend the following procedures:
- Ensure that there is no water in the hydraulic
systems.
- Keep the heat exchanger covers in position
(AKILUX cover).
- Keep protective plastic film in position.
- Ensure the electrical panels are closed.
- Keep all items and options supplied in a dry and
clean place for future assembly before using the
equipment.
MAINTENANCE KEY
On delivery we recommend that you keep the key which
is attached to an eyebolt in a safe and accesible place.
This allows you to open the panels for maintenance
and installation work.
The locks are ¼ turn + then tighter (Figure 2).
